This document analyzes PAMPA v1.12's semantic search capabilities and compares architectural approaches with general-purpose IDE semantic search tools.
Test Environment:
- PAMPA Version: v1.12.0
- Test Project: Medium-scale web application (~680 indexed functions)
- Test Date: September 25, 2025
- Languages: PHP, TypeScript, JavaScript
Specialized Code Search Engine:
- Pre-built Index: Persistent SQLite database with code-specific embeddings
- Hybrid Search: BM25 + Vector similarity fusion
- Code-Aware: Symbol extraction, function signatures, AST analysis
- Advanced Ranking: Cross-encoder reranking, symbol boosting
- Scoped Search: Filter by file paths, languages, tags
Real-time Text Search:
- On-demand Processing: Searches files as needed
- General Embeddings: Text-based semantic matching
- Workspace Scope: Limited to current project context
- Basic Ranking: Primary similarity-based ordering

🎯 Scoped Search Filters:
# Search only in specific directories for PHP files
pampa search "database operations" --path_glob "app/Models/**" --lang php
✅ Results: 5 relevant model files
# Multi-language search with tagging
pampa search "user authentication" --lang php,ts --tags auth
✅ Results: Cross-language authentication implementations🔄 Hybrid Search (BM25 + Vector):
# Enhanced recall with keyword + semantic fusion
pampa search "checkout flow" --hybrid on --reranker transformers
✅ Results: Higher precision with cross-encoder reranking🛠️ Multi-Project Support:
# Work seamlessly across different projects
pampa search "payment processing" --project /path/to/project-a
pampa search "payment processing" --project /path/to/project-b
✅ Results: Instant context switching between codebasesSynthetic Benchmark Results:
Benchmark results
| setting | P@1 | MRR@5 | nDCG@10 |
| --- | --- | --- | --- |
| Base | 0.750 | 0.833 | 0.863 |
| Hybrid | 0.875 | 0.917 | 0.934 |
| Hybrid+CE | 1.000 | 0.958 | 0.967 |
Key Metrics:
- Precision@1: 87.5% with hybrid search
- Mean Reciprocal Rank: 91.7% average
- Normalized DCG: 93.4% relevance quality
- Response Time: ~1-2 seconds (pre-indexed)

1. Indexing Strategy:
- PAMPA: Persistent, function-level granularity
- General IDE: On-demand, file-level processing
2. Search Algorithms:
- PAMPA: Multi-modal (keyword + semantic + reranking)
- General IDE: Primary semantic similarity
3. Code Understanding:
- PAMPA: AST parsing, symbol extraction, signature matching
- General IDE: Text-based semantic analysis
4. Specialization:
- PAMPA: Purpose-built for code search workflows
- General IDE: General-purpose text search with semantic layer
